Abstract

"Seamless Automation" is a comprehensive investigation into the challenges hindering the seamless integration of Robotics Process Automation (RPA) and the strategic approaches to overcome these barriers. This research aims to unravel the complexities surrounding RPA adoption, delving into technological intricacies, organizational dynamics, and the human dimension. By transitioning from theoretical foundations to real-world applications, the study provides actionable insights derived from successful case studies, guiding organizations toward a state of effortless RPA adoption. The research begins by establishing a theoretical foundation, identifying and dissecting the multifaceted challenges organizations commonly encounter during RPA adoption. This includes technological complexities, organizational resistance, and the intricate interplay between automation and human roles.
